Every time you buy an options contract, someone has to be on the other side of that trade. That someone is almost always a market maker - firms like Citadel, SIG, Wolverine. They don't want directional risk. They just want to collect the spread. So the moment they sell you that contract, they immediately go into the market and hedge their position by buying or selling the underlying shares. That hedging is not optional. They have to do it. Continuously. All day long. As price moves. At certain price levels there is a massive concentration of forced buying or forced selling from those dealers. Price reacts to those levels because dealers are mechanically obligated to transact there. That's a GEX level. Not a line you drew on a chart. Not a pattern you spotted.
